Как разъединить ячейки в Excel

Если объединенная ячейка в Excel перестала корректно отображать данные или блокирует сортировку таблицы, необходимо немедленно выполнить процедуру разделения. При стандартном объединении сохраняется только значение из левой верхней ячейки, а остальные данные безвозвратно удаляются из памяти листа. Процесс восстановления структуры таблицы требует понимания различий между простой отменой слияния и разделением текстового содержимого, которое визуально кажется единым блоком.

Пользователи часто сталкиваются с ситуацией, когда после импорта данных из 1С или других ERP-систем информация «склеивается» в одну ячейку, мешая дальнейшей фильтрации. Чтобы разъединить эксель правильно, нужно сначала определить тип проблемы: это техническое слияние диапазона или конкатенация текста внутри одной ячейки. От этого выбора зависит дальнейший алгоритм действий и используемые инструменты.

В некоторых случаях визуальное объединение создается форматированием, и стандартная кнопка «Объединить и поместить в центре» может быть неактивна. Microsoft Excel предоставляет несколько уровней контроля над структурой данных, включая управление стилями ячеек и параметрами выравнивания. Разберем основные методы решения проблемы, от простых кликов до использования макросов.

Отмена слияния ячеек стандартными средствами

Самый распространенный сценарий — это наличие объединенных ячеек, созданных через панель инструментов. Для их разделения достаточно выделить проблемный диапазон и нажать кнопку Объединить и поместить в центре на вкладке Главная. При этом Excel автоматически вернет ячейкам исходный размер, но данные останутся только в первой ячейке диапазона, остальные будут пустыми.

Если вам нужно не просто разъединить ячейки, но и распределить значение из объединенной ячейки по всем освобожденным, стандартного способа нет. Однако можно воспользоваться функцией «Выделить группу ячеек». После отмены слияния выделите диапазон, нажмите F5 -> Выделить -> Пустые ячейки, введите знак равенства, нажмите стрелку вверх и комбинацию Ctrl+Enter. Это заполнит пустоты значениями сверху.

⚠️ Внимание: Перед массовым разъединением ячеек обязательно создайте резервную копию файла. Если в объединенном блоке были скрытые данные (что бывает при некорректном импорте), они могут не восстановиться автоматически.

Существует также способ через контекстное меню, который ускоряет работу при частых правках. Выделите ячейку, нажмите правую кнопку мыши и выберите Формат ячеек. Перейдите на вкладку Выравнивание и снимите галочку с пункта «Объединение ячеек». Этот метод особенно удобен, когда панель инструментов скрыта или интерфейс программы работает некорректно.

Разделение текста по столбцам (Мастер текстов)

Часто пользователи ищут способ, как разъединить эксель, когда в одной ячейке находится строка вида «Иванов Иван», а нужно получить два отдельных столбца. Для этого предназначен мощный инструмент Текст по столбцам. Он позволяет разделить содержимое ячейки на части, используя разделители (запятые, пробелы, табуляцию) или фиксированную ширину.

Алгоритм действий прост: выделите столбец с данными, перейдите на вкладку Данные и выберите Текст по столбцам. В открывшемся мастере выберите формат «С разделителями». На следующем шаге укажите символ-разделитель, например, пробел или запятую. Предварительный просмотр покажет, как именно будут распределены данные по новым колонкам.

  • 📊 Выберите исходный столбец с данными для разделения.
  • 🔪 Укажите правильный разделитель (пробел, запятая, точка с запятой).
  • 💾 Убедитесь, что соседние столбцы пусты, чтобы данные не перезаписались.
  • ✅ Нажмите «Готово» для применения изменений.

Если в ячейке содержится формула, мастер текстов предложит заменить её на статическое значение. Для числовых данных, разделенных пробелами (например, «100 200»), перед разделением может потребоваться заменить пробел на другой символ или использовать текстовый формат ячеек.

☑️ Проверка перед разделением текста

Выполнено: 0 / 4

Использование формул для разделения данных

Когда требуется динамическое разделение, которое обновляется при изменении исходных данных, лучше использовать формулы. В современных версиях Excel 365 и Excel 2021 появилась функция ТЕКСТРАЗД (TEXTSPLIT), которая позволяет разъединить строку по заданному разделителю мгновенно. Синтаксис прост: =ТЕКСТРАЗД(A1; " "), где A1 — ячейка с текстом, а пробел — разделитель.

Для более старых версий программы приходится использовать связку функций ЛЕВСИМВ, ПРАВСИМВ и НАЙТИ. Например, чтобы отделить имя от фамилии, нужно найти позицию пробела и вытянуть часть строки до него. Это более трудоемкий процесс, требующий точности в написании формул, но он гарантирует совместимость с любыми версиями офисного пакета.

Функция Назначение Пример использования
ТЕКСТРАЗД Разделение текста по разделителю =ТЕКСТРАЗД(A1; ",")
ЛЕВСИМВ Извлечение символов слева =ЛЕВСИМВ(A1; 5)
ПСТР Извлечение середины строки =ПСТР(A1; 2; 3)
ДЛСТР Определение длины строки =ДЛСТР(A1)

Использование формул имеет одно критическое преимущество: исходные данные остаются нетронутыми. Вы создаете новые столбцы с результатами разделения, а оригинал сохраняете для подстраховки. Это особенно важно при работе с финансовыми отчетами или реестрами, где ошибка в данных недопустима.

Секрет быстрой формулы

Если нужно разделить текст по первому пробелу, используйте формулу =ЛЕВСИМВ(A1; НАЙТИ(" "; A1)-1) для левой части и =ПРАВСИМВ(A1; ДЛСТР(A1)-НАЙТИ(" "; A1)) для правой.

Работа с объединенными ячейками в сводных таблицах

Сводные таблицы часто автоматически объединяют ячейки в заголовках или полях строк, что мешает копированию данных в другие отчеты. Чтобы разъединить эксель в этом контексте, нужно изменить параметры самой сводной таблицы. Стандартное выделение и нажатие кнопки разделения здесь не сработает, так как структура управляется движком сводных данных.

Необходимо кликнуть правой кнопкой мыши по любой ячейке сводной таблицы и выбрать Параметры сводной таблицы. В открывшемся окне перейдите на вкладку Макет и формат. Там нужно снять галочку с пункта «Объединять и центрировать ячейки меток». После подтверждения изменений таблица перестроится, и все ячейки станут отдельными.

⚠️ Внимание: Отключение объединения в сводных таблицах может нарушить визуальное восприятие отчета. Убедитесь, что это требуется именно для дальнейшей обработки данных, а не для финальной печати.

Еще один нюанс касается заполнения пустых ячеек после разъединения. В сводных таблицах часто используется опция «Заполнять пустые ячейки», которая автоматически копирует значение из верхней ячейки. Если вы разъединили ячейки и видите много пустот, проверьте настройки отображения пустых строк в параметрах макета.

📊 Что чаще всего мешает работе с таблицей?
Объединенные ячейки
Неверный формат данных
Сложные формулы
Макросы

Удаление разрывов страниц и печати

Иногда под «как разъединить» пользователи понимают устранение визуальных разрывов между страницами при печати. Синяя линия, делящая лист, — это автоматический разрыв страницы. Чтобы управлять ими вручную или убрать, перейдите в режим Разметка страницы через нижний правый угол интерфейса или вкладку Вид.

В этом режиме вы увидите синие линии, обозначающие границы листов. Чтобы удалить конкретный разрыв, выделите ячейку сразу после него и выберите Разрывы страниц -> Удалить разрыв страницы на вкладке Разметка страницы. Для сброса всех разрывов сразу используйте команду Сбросить все разрывы страниц.

Важно различать разрывы страниц и разрывы строк внутри ячеек (символ Alt+Enter). Если текст внутри ячейки переносится некорректно, нужно проверить настройку Перенос текста. Отключение переноса вернет текст в одну строку, растягивая ячейку в ширину, что может визуально «разъединить» слипшийся блок текста.

Автоматизация через макросы VBA

Для продвинутых пользователей, которым нужно регулярно обрабатывать огромные файлы с тысячами объединенных ячеек, оптимальным решением будет макрос. Скрипт на языке VBA может пройтись по всему листу, найти все объединения и отменить их, сохранив при этом данные. Это экономит часы ручной работы.

Пример кода, который разъединяет все ячейки на активном листе и заполняет пустые значениями сверху:

Sub UnmergeAndFill()

Dim rng As Range

For Each rng In ActiveSheet.UsedRange

If rng.MergeCells Then

rng.UnMerge

rng.FillDown

End If

Next rng

End Sub

Запускать макросы следует с осторожностью. Откройте редактор Visual Basic сочетанием Alt+F11, вставьте модуль и вставьте код. Перед запуском убедитесь, что выделен правильный диапазон или активный лист. Макросы не имеют функции «Отменить», поэтому сохранение файла перед запуском критически важно.

Частые ошибки при разделении данных

Одной из типичных ошибок является попытка разделить данные, когда в столбце присутствуют скрытые символы или лишние пробелы. Функция СЖПРОБЕЛЫ (TRIM) помогает убрать лишние промежутки, но не всегда справляется с непечатаемыми символами, пришедшими из веба. В таких случаях перед разделением используйте функцию ПЕЧСИМВ (CLEAN).

Также пользователи часто забывают о формате ячеек. Если ячейка отформатирована как Дата или Число, текстовые функции могут не сработать или выдать ошибку #ЗНАЧ!. Перед началом операций по разъединению убедитесь, что формат ячеек установлен в Общий или Текстовый.

  • 🚫 Не игнорируйте предупреждения о совместимости при работе с макросами.
  • 🔍 Всегда проверяйте результат на небольшой выборке данных перед массовой обработкой.
  • 💾 Сохраняйте исходный файл под новым именем перед внесением структурных изменений.

Правильная организация данных — залог эффективной работы в Excel. Избегайте объединения ячеек в базах данных, используйте отдельные столбцы для атрибутов и применяйте сводные таблицы для группировки. Это позволит вам избежать проблем с сортировкой и фильтрацией в будущем.

Лайфхак для поиска объединенных ячеек

Нажмите Ctrl+F, в поле поиска ничего не вводите, нажмите Параметры -> Формат -> вкладка Выравнивание -> поставьте галочку "Объединение ячеек". Excel найдет все такие ячейки на листе.

Как разъединить ячейки, если кнопка не активна?

Если кнопка объединения не активна, возможно, лист защищен паролем. Проверьте вкладку Рецензирование и снимите защиту. Также ячейки могут быть частью таблицы Excel (форматированной как умная таблица), в этом случае сначала преобразуйте таблицу в диапазон через контекстное меню.

Можно ли разъединить ячейки во всех версиях Excel?

Да, базовая функция отмены объединения (Unmerge) доступна во всех версиях, начиная с Excel 2003. Однако функция ТЕКСТРАЗД (TextSplit) доступна только в Excel 365 и Excel 2021. В старых версиях придется использовать «Текст по столбцам» или формулы.

Что делать, если после разъединения пропали данные?

При стандартном объединении Excel хранит данные только в первой (верхней левой) ячейке диапазона. Остальные ячейки технически пусты. Если вы разъединили ячейку и видите пустоту — значит, данные были только в той части, которая сейчас пуста. Восстановить их можно только через историю изменений или резервную копию.

Как быстро найти все объединенные ячейки на листе?

Используйте поиск по формату. Нажмите Ctrl+F, затем Alt+M (или кнопку Параметры -> Формат). На вкладке Выравнивание поставьте галочку «Объединение ячеек». Нажимая «Найти все», вы получите список всех проблемных областей.

Можно ли запретить объединение ячеек в файле?

Полностью запретить нельзя, но можно защитить лист с паролем, оставив возможность только чтения. Также в корпоративной среде администраторы могут настроить групповые политики, ограничивающие форматирование, но это редкий сценарий для обычного пользователя.